新丰江水库1961~1999年小震综合机制解结果分析   总被引:2,自引:2,他引:2       下载免费PDF全文
采用新丰江水库地区自1961年下半年到1999年底近40年的大量小震,分时段、分块计算小震综合机制解. 运用莫尔应力圆讨论分析水压应力场的作用特点. 小震综合机制统计结果表明,地震的破裂方式由6.1级主震前的走滑型为主转变为主震后的正断型破裂为主;主压应力P轴的方位和倾角随水库水位的不同表现有所差别.   相似文献

Accidental release of petroleum hydrocarbons to the subsurface may occur through spills around refineries, leaking pipelines, storage tanks, or other sources. If the spill is large, the hydrocarbon liquids may eventually reach a water table and spread laterally in a pancake-like lens. Hydrocarbons that exist as a separate phase are termed light nonaqueous phase liquids (LNAPLs). The portion of the LNAPL that is mobile, not entrapped as residual saturation, is termed "free product."
This paper presents new analytical solutions for the design of long-term free-product recovery from aquifers with skimmer, single- and dual-pump wells. The solutions are for steady-state flow, based on the assumption of vertical equilibrium, and include the effect of coning of LNAPL, air, and water on flow. The solutions are valid for soils of large hydraulic conductivity where the effect of capillary pressure on coning is small.
The results show how to estimate the maximum rate of inflow of LNAPL for skimmer wells, i.e., wells in which LNAPL is recovered with little or no water production. The paper also shows how to calculate the increase in LNAPL recovery when water is pumped by single- or dual-pump wells. A simple equation is given that can be used to adjust the water rate to avoid smearing of the LNAPL below the water table.  相似文献

青藏高原第四纪泛湖期与古气候   总被引:18,自引:3,他引:15  
对青藏高原不同位置的17个湖区进行地质调查,并结合卫星照片和地形图解译的基础上,笔者对高原泛湖区形成时间、范围和古气候进行了深入的研究。青藏高原第四纪最晚的两次高湖面(溢流面)时间约为40~30/35ka和65~53ka;在该时段高原为巨大的相互连通泛湖系所覆盖,总面积约达360000km2,湖水总体积约达53×108km3,分别较现代湖泊的总面积和总体积大38倍和659倍。在该泛湖期之前晚更新世还有3次高湖面:132~112ka、110~95ka和约91~72/83~75ka。说明青藏高原晚第四纪气候变化具有不稳定性和快速变化的特点。约40~30ka高湖面还出现在青藏高原以北腾格里沙漠,说明该时期存在特强的南亚夏季风;岁差周期20ka的太阳高辐射变化对位于地球低纬地带、高海拔地区的青藏高原有着特殊的重要性。在30ka前后,伴随青藏高原的快速抬升和古气候变冷,青藏高原周缘泛湖突然外泄,在短时间内巨量冰冷湖水倾泄入印度洋和西太平洋。该泛湖倾泄事件已造成高原周缘江、湖等环境变化。  相似文献

 Air sparging is a groundwater remediation technique, in which organic contaminants volatilize into air as it rises from the saturated to vadose zone. An unknown has been the relationship between sediment size and area affected by air. Laboratory experiments were performed on sediments to determine the area affected by air as a function of grain size. For average grain sizes of 1.1 and 1.3-mm diameter, air flow occurs in discrete meandering channels, with a maximum area of sediment column affected of 13%/m2 for 1.1-mm and 14%/m2 for 1.3-mm sediments. For average grain sizes of 1.84, 2.61 and 4.38-mm diameter, air flow is pervasive, forming a symmetrical cone of influence around the injection point. Maximum areas affected are15%/m2 for 1.84-mm, 25%/m2 for 2.61-mm, and 9%/m2 for 4.38-mm sediments. Optimal sites for air sparging, may be those with grain diameters between about 2–3 mm. Abalone Haliotis diversicolor supertexta is an important economic mollusk.The settlement and metamorphosis are two critical stages during its development period,which has direct influence on abalone survival and production.The influence of reactive oxygen species(hydrogen peroxide) on abalone embryo and juvenile development were examined in this study.Larvae of Haliotis diversicolor supertexta were induced to settlement and metamorphose by exposure to seawater supplemented with hydrogen peroxide.They had the best performance at 800 μmol/L.The concentration of 1 000 μmol/L or higher was toxic to the larvae,as the larvae could settle down only at benthic diatom plates without complete metamorphosis.In addition,H2O2 adding time was critical to the larval performance.24h after two-day post-fertilization was proved to be the optimal adding time.In this paper,two action mechanisms of hydrogen peroxide are discussed:(1) hydrogen peroxide has direct toxicity to ciliated cells,thus cause apoptosis;(2) hydrogen peroxide,as a product from catecholamines' autoxidation process in vivo,can reverse this process to produce neuro-transmitters to induce abalone metamorphosis.  相似文献

Recent hydrographic data (1981–1982) from the western Canadian Arctic Archipelago and adjacent areas of the Arctic Ocean are interpreted from the viewpoint of thermal energy transfer. Within the Archipelago, a warmer halocline than in the Arctic Ocean and a cooler Atlantic layer are identified. The warmer halocline is a consequence of the continued diffusion of heat from underlying Atlantic water without a significant downward penetration from the surface of cold (≤1.5°C) seawater with salinity increased consequent to ice growth. The cooler Atlantic layer is primarily attributable to an enhanced cooling of these waters in a narrow band over the continental slope and shelf of the southern Beaufort Sea prior to their inflow into the Archipelago. Rates of transport and vertical diffusion in this region are estimated. The significance of these findings in regional and Arctic oceanography is discussed.  相似文献

In this paper the authors classify saline lake sediments into the cold, warm and eurythermal phases, reveal the consistency between the zoning of hydrochemical types of modern saline lake water and climatic zoning and give climatic parameters under the conditions of typical cold phase (mirabilite and natron), warm phase (thenar-dite) and slightly warm phase (bloedite) saline lake deposition.  相似文献
